LORDS vs COMMONS BOAT RACE
 
On the 17th July at 3:30pm the Lords Vs Commons Boat Race will take place on the Thames infront of the Houses of Parliament. The Commons crew is being captained by Julia Goldsworthy MP.
This year there is the possibility of having some gig rowing as demostration rowing prior to the main event.
The course will be from below Vauxhall Bridge to just above Westminster Bridge.

INDOOR ROWING 

The CPGA have been successful in an application to the ARA’s Community Club Development Programme (CCDP), which has enabled the purchase of 12 Concept 2 Rowing Machines.  

The machines will be held centrally by the CPGA, who will invite clubs to make an application for a maximum of 4 machines per club, which they will be loaned for a 4 month period. Clubs applying will be required to provide an outline of how they intend to use the machines during that time, and how this will help them to increase participation in rowing in their local community.  

Clubs who wish to apply are invited to complete the attached application form and return to Anne Curnow-Care by Friday May 30th.

SEA FAIR - MILFORD HAVEN 2008

This is a maritime festival for traditional craft and seafarers running from the 18th - 25th June, 2008.

Following the inaugural SeaFair festival in 2006, Pembrokeshire is again extending a warm invitation to all owners of traditional craft to participate in the SeaFair Milford Haven 2008.

All traditional craft are walcome to apply to participate. The boats will be allocated to one of four flotillas:

  • sail and oar
  • old gaffers
  • classic bermudan yachts
  • large traditional ships
